DetailPage-MSS-KB

Knowledge Base

Artikel ID: 936707 - Laatste beoordeling: donderdag 5 april 2012 - Wijziging: 3.0

Deze hotfix is als download beschikbaar
Download deze hotfix nu
 
 

Op deze pagina

Symptomen

Wanneer u Microsoft start.NET Framework 2.0 beheerde toepassing die een Microsoft Authenticode-handtekening heeft de.NET Framework 2.0 beheerde toepassing langer dan normaal duurt te starten.

Oorzaak

Dit probleem treedt op omdat een.NET Framework 2.0 beheerde assembly met een Authenticode-handtekening langer dan gebruikelijk duurt te laden. De handtekening is altijd gecontroleerd wanneer de.NET Framework 2.0 beheerde assembly met een Authenticode-handtekening is geladen.

Bovendien de.NET Framework 2.0 beheerde assembly duurt mogelijk langer dan normaal laden vanwege diverse andere instellingen. Bijvoorbeeld de.NET Framework 2.0 beheerde assembly duurt mogelijk langer dan normaal laden vanwege de netwerkconfiguratie.

Oplossing

Informatie over hotfixes

Een ondersteunde hotfix is nu beschikbaar bij Microsoft. Het is echter bedoeld om alleen het probleem dat in dit artikel wordt beschreven. Deze alleen van toepassing op systemen waarop dit specifieke probleem. Deze hotfix moet wellicht extra worden getest. Als u geen ernstige hinder van dit probleem ondervindt, is het daarom raadzaam te wachten op het volgende.NET Framework 2.0 servicepack waarin deze hotfix is opgenomen.

Dit probleem onmiddellijk wilt verhelpen, kunt u contact opnemen met Microsoft Customer Support Services om de hotfix te verkrijgen. Een volledige lijst met telefoonnummers van Microsoft Customer Support Services en informatie over kosten van ondersteuning vindt u op de volgende Microsoft-website:
http://support.Microsoft.com/contactus/?ws=support (http://support.microsoft.com/contactus/?ws=support)
Opmerking In speciale gevallen kunnen kosten die normaal verbonden worden geannuleerd als een medewerker van Microsoft Productondersteuning bepaalt dat een specifieke update de oplossing van uw probleem. De normale ondersteuningskosten gelden voor extra ondersteuningsvragen die niet in aanmerking voor de specifieke update in kwestie komen.

Vereisten

U moet de.NET Framework 2.0 is geïnstalleerd voordat u deze hotfix toepast.

Opnieuw opstarten

U hoeft niet de computer opnieuw opstarten nadat u deze hotfix toepast.

Vervanging van hotfixes

Deze hotfix vervangt geen andere hotfixes.

Informatie over

De Engelse versie van deze hotfix heeft de bestandskenmerken (of recentere bestandskenmerken) die in de volgende tabel worden weergegeven. De datums en tijden voor deze bestanden worden weergegeven in UTC (Coordinated Universal Time). Wanneer u de bestandsinformatie weergeeft, wordt deze naar lokale tijd geconverteerd. Het verschil tussen UTC en lokale tijd, gebruikt de Tijdzone tabblad in de Datum en tijd een item in het Configuratiescherm.
Deze tabel samenvouwenDeze tabel uitklappen
BestandsnaamBestandsversieBestandsgrootteDatumTijd
Mscordacwks.dll2.0.50727.876802,30428 April 200709: 22
Mscorjit.dll2.0.50727.876326,65628 April 200709: 22
Mscorlib.dll2.0.50727.8764,308,99228 April 200709: 22
Mscorpe.dll2.0.50727.876102,91228 April 200709: 22
MSCORWKS.dll2.0.50727.8765,634,04828 April 200709: 22
Normalization.dll2.0.50727.87615,36028 April 200709: 22
Normidna.nlpNiet van toepassing59,34228 April 200709: 22
Normnfc.nlpNiet van toepassing45,79428 April 200709: 22
Normnfd.nlpNiet van toepassing39,28428 April 200709: 22
Normnfkc.nlpNiet van toepassing66,38428 April 200709: 22
Normnfkd.nlpNiet van toepassing60,29428 April 200709: 22
Peverify.dll2.0.50727.876136,19228 April 200709: 22
Sos.dll2.0.50727.876382,46428 April 200709: 22
Vsavb7rt.dll8.0.50727.8761,330,68828 April 200709: 22

Status

Microsoft heeft bevestigd dat dit een probleem is in de Microsoft-producten die worden vermeld in de sectie 'Van toepassing op'.

Meer informatie

Deze hotfix voegt de generatePublisherEvidence configuratie-instelling voor de.NET Framework 2.0. Nadat u deze hotfix hebt toegepast, kunt u deze configuratieinstelling uitschakelen handtekeningcontrole in een.NET Framework 2.0 beheerde toepassing. U kunt deze configuratieinstelling in een toepassingsconfiguratiebestand. Hiertoe, voeg de volgende code om de <ApplicationName></ApplicationName>. exe.config bestand voor de.NET Framework 2.0 beheerde toepassing:
<configuration>
	<runtime>
		<generatePublisherEvidence enabled="false"/>
	</runtime>
</configuration>
Als uw toepassing wordt gehost in IIS, moet u een van de volgende wijzigen:
  • C:\WINDOWS\Microsoft.NET\Framework\v2.0.50727\aspnet.config
  • C:\WINDOWS\Microsoft.NET\Framework\v2.0.50727\CONFIG\machine.config
Opmerking Op x 64 machines, u moet ook een van de volgende wijzigen:
  • C:\WINDOWS\Microsoft.NET\Framework64\v2.0.50727\aspnet.config
  • C:\WINDOWS\Microsoft.NET\Framework64\v2.0.50727\CONFIG\machine.config
Opmerking Vanwege het no-touch deployment assembly's zijn geladen, configuratie-instelling niet werkt in de no-touch deployment-scenario's.

Als u verificatie van handtekeningen uitschakelen de.NET Framework 2.0 beheerd sneller-toepassing wordt gestart.

Opmerking Als u verificatie van handtekeningen uitschakelen de.NET Framework 2.0 beheerde toepassing niet langer ontvangt publisher bewijsmateriaal. Dit geldt de.NET Framework 2.0 beheerde toepassing alleen wanneer u publisher bewijs of wanneer u de klasse PublisherIdentityPermission .

De generatePublisherEvidence configuratie-instelling is beschikbaar in de versie van het.NET Framework Microsoft volgt.NET Framework 3.0.

Maak een toepassingsconfiguratiebestand met configuratie-instelling, de volgende stappen uit:
  1. Maak een bestand en geef het bestand de <ApplicationName></ApplicationName>. exe.config bestand.
  2. Open het bestand dat u in stap 1 hebt gemaakt in een teksteditor.
  3. De volgende code toevoegen aan het bestand.
    <?xml version="1.0" encoding="utf-8"?>
    <configuration>
    	<runtime>
    		<generatePublisherEvidence enabled="false"/>
    	</runtime>
    </configuration>
  4. De wijzigingen in het bestand wilt opslaan.

Referenties

Klik op het volgende artikelnummer in de Microsoft Knowledge Base voor meer informatie:
824684  (http://support.microsoft.com/kb/824684/ ) Beschrijving van de standaardterminologie die wordt gebruikt om software-updates voor Microsoft te beschrijven

De informatie in dit artikel is van toepassing op:
  • Microsoft .NET Framework 2.0
Trefwoorden: 
kbvistasp1fix kbcode kbfix kbqfe kbhotfixserver kbmt KB936707 KbMtnl
Machine-translated ArticleMachine-translated Article
BELANGRIJK: Dit artikel is vertaald door de vertaalmachine software van Microsoft in plaats van door een professionele vertaler. Microsoft biedt u professioneel vertaalde artikelen en artikelen vertaald door de vertaalmachine, zodat u toegang heeft tot al onze knowledge base artikelen in uw eigen taal. Artikelen vertaald door de vertaalmachine zijn niet altijd perfect vertaald. Deze artikelen kunnen fouten bevatten in de vocabulaire, zinsopbouw en grammatica en kunnen lijken op hoe een anderstalige de taal spreekt en schrijft. Microsoft is niet verantwoordelijk voor onnauwkeurigheden, fouten en schade ontstaan door een incorrecte vertaling van de content of het gebruik ervan door onze klanten. Microsoft past continue de kwaliteit van de vertaalmachine software aan door deze te updaten.
De Engelstalige versie van dit artikel is de volgende:936707  (http://support.microsoft.com/kb/936707/en-us/ )
Delen
Extra ondersteuningsopties
Microsoft Community Support-forums
Neem rechtstreeks contact met ons op
Een door Microsoft gecertificeerde partner zoeken
Microsoft Store